Black Pearl Group Posts Higher Annual Recurring Revenue in Fiscal Q4

MT Newswires Live
Apr 21

Black Pearl Group (ASX:BPG, NZE:BPG) reported fiscal fourth quarter annual recurring revenue (ARR) of NZ$26.8 million, up 114% year on year, according to a Tuesday New Zealand bourse filing.

The company reported ARR of AU$12.5 million for the March 2025 quarter, an earlier filing showed.

The company's data-as-a-service recorded a 0% revenue churn in the period. Software-as-a-Service revenue churn improved by 0.4 percentage points to 4.9% from 5.3% the previous year.

The customer acquisition cost payback period improved to 3.5 months in the fiscal fourth quarter, down from 3.9 months in the previous quarter.

Annual recurring revenue per employee increased to NZ$346,000, a 41% rise from NZ$245,000 in the previous year.

Looking ahead, the company said it is nearing its NZ$30 million ARR milestone.
